How much do collision general manager j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 9, 2026, the average yearly pay for collision general manager in Rosharon, TX is $61,297.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$38,000.00 and $76,500.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are some common challenges collision general managers face in balancing operational efficiency with customer satisfaction?

Collision General Managers often juggle the demands of maintaining high repair quality, meeting tight deadlines, and managing costs, all while ensuring customers have a positive experience. They must coordinate between technicians, estimators, and front-office staff, resolving scheduling conflicts or unexpected delays that can impact customer satisfaction. Additionally, keeping up with evolving automotive technologies and insurance requirements adds complexity to daily operations. Successful managers regularly communicate with their teams and customers to address issues proactively, which helps build trust and streamline workflow.

What is a collision general manager?

Collision General Managers oversee the daily operations of auto body repair shops, ensuring that collision repair services are completed efficiently and to high quality standards. They manage staff, coordinate with insurance companies, handle customer service, and are responsible for budgeting, scheduling, and maintaining safety compliance. Their role is crucial in keeping the business running smoothly, maximizing profitability, and ensuring customer satisfaction. Typically, they have significant experience in automotive repair and strong leadership skills.

What is the difference between Collision General Manager vs Collision Estimator?

AspectCollision General ManagerCollision Estimator
CredentialsManagement experience, industry certifications (e.g., I-CAR, ASE)Technical training, I-CAR certification, high school diploma or equivalent
Work EnvironmentOversees entire collision repair shop operationsPrepares repair estimates, interacts with customers and technicians
Employer & Industry UsageUsed in collision repair shops, dealerships, and insurance-affiliated facilitiesCommonly employed in collision centers, repair shops, and insurance companies

The Collision General Manager focuses on managing overall shop operations, staff, and customer satisfaction, while the Collision Estimator specializes in assessing vehicle damage and preparing repair estimates. Both roles are essential in collision repair facilities but differ in responsibilities and required credentials.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a collision general manager?

To thrive as a Collision General Manager, you need strong leadership abilities, comprehensive knowledge of auto body repair processes, and experience in business operations, often supported by a degree in business or automotive management. Familiarity with estimating software like CCC ONE, management systems, and industry certifications such as I-CAR or ASE are typically required. Excellent communication, problem-solving, and customer service skills distinguish top performers in this role. These skills ensure efficient shop operations, high-quality repairs, and customer satisfaction, all of which are crucial for business growth and reputation.

JOB SUMMARY

Caliber Collision has an immediate job opening for a Collision General Manager to perform all-purpose duties, which may include, but is not limited to the overall operation of their center, including risk management, teammate development, client metrics, production, and administration. This individual will also recruit, recognize, and retain talented teammates, monitor current financial performance metrics, and review previous month's financial metrics to identify opportunities and trends. Collision General Managers will be required to ensure our center teammates are repairing vehicles thoroughly, safely, and profitably in a manner consistent with Caliber's Standard Operating Procedures (SOP), insurance partners and industry guidelines/standards.
